The ShiverPeaks S/CONN 07-530915 20 m OM5 fibre optic cable with LC and SC connectors provides a stable, high-bandwidth link between network devices. Built with a 50 µm core diameter and designed for full duplex transmission, this fibre cable supports high-speed data transfer and is intended for use in data centres, server rooms and structured cabling installations where multimode OM5 performance is required.

Advantages

This OM5 fibre cable delivers increased wavelength division multiplexing capacity and improved modal performance compared with earlier multimode types, enabling higher aggregated throughput over short and medium distances. The combination of LC and SC connectors ensures compatibility with a wide range of transceivers and patch panels. A 20 m length offers flexibility for rack-to-rack connections while maintaining signal integrity for high-performance network links.

How to use

Route the cable following standard cable management practices to avoid tight bends and mechanical stress. Insert the LC connector into the LC port and the SC connector into the SC port until a positive click confirms proper seating. Verify link status through connected equipment and perform an optical power or continuity test if required. For trunk installations, secure the cable with appropriate ties or trays to maintain bend radius and minimize strain.

Recommendations

Maintain the recommended minimum bend radius and avoid exceeding tensile load limits during installation. Clean connector endfaces before mating to prevent optical loss. Use this OM5 cable for short-to-medium range high-bandwidth applications and pair it with compatible multimode transceivers and patch panels to achieve expected performance.
